UK: 'Creative' freesheet for London
With about 100,000 copies delivered, the monthly paper aims to “provide a platform for emerging writers” and has invited the public to contribute to it.
Its publishing company, Notes from the Underground Unlimited, hopes the paper will be distributed twice a month starting in March.
The paper's editors, Tristan Summerscale, 22, and Chris Vernon, 23, came up with the idea of the "alternative freesheet" to promote creative writing.
